APC rejects Kano Gubernatorial election results

The announcement of the concluded gubernatorial elections in Kano state has been rejected by the All Progressive Congress.
At a press briefing on Tuesday at the APC Gubernatorial campaign office in Kano, the party’s Chairman Alhaji Abdullahi Abbas, stated that the election was supposed to have been declared inconclusive according to the Electoral Act, as the number of cancelled votes exceeded the margin between the first and second parties of NNPP and APC respectively.
The party’s Legal Adviser, Barrister Abdul Adamu Fagge, spoke on behalf of the Chairman, appealing to INEC Headquarters to reverse their decision and declare the election inconclusive.
The party’s gubernatorial candidate in the just-concluded elections, Alhaji Naisru Yusif Gawuna, supported the party’s decision and noted that the election was expected to be declared inconclusive due to the high number of cancelled votes.
He urged the party supporters to remain law-abiding as they seek to restore their mandates through legal means.
